Thanks, Nathalie. The wheelbarrow container allows me to control the acidity and keep the plants in sun and not overshadowed by neighboring plants in the garden. I water with rain water, not alkaline tap water. I can move the wheelbarrow to more sun, too. The white is Grani-grit, not perlite.
